Medium severity vulnerability may affect your project—review required:
Line 558 lists a dependency (js-yaml) with a known Medium severity vulnerability.

ℹ️ Why this matters

Affected versions of js-yaml are vulnerable to Uncontrolled Resource Consumption. js-yaml is vulnerable to denial of service when parsing untrusted YAML: a document that uses nested arrays as mapping keys combined with anchors and aliases triggers exponential string expansion during parsing, stalling the Node.js process and exhausting memory. Any call to a js-yaml load function (load, loadAll, safeLoad, safeLoadAll) on attacker-controlled input is affected.

Medium severity vulnerability may affect your project—review required:
Line 558 lists a dependency (js-yaml) with a known Medium severity vulnerability.

ℹ️ Why this matters

Affected versions of js-yaml are vulnerable to Improperly Controlled Modification of Object Prototype Attributes ('Prototype Pollution'). js-yaml is vulnerable to prototype pollution through its YAML merge key (<<) handling. When parsing untrusted YAML with load, loadAll, safeLoad, or safeLoadAll, a crafted document containing a __proto__ key inside a merged mapping can modify the prototype of the resulting object, leading to integrity violations in the application.

High severity vulnerability may affect your project—review required:
Line 551 lists a dependency (js-yaml) with a known High severity vulnerability.

ℹ️ Why this matters

Affected versions of js-yaml are vulnerable to Inefficient Algorithmic Complexity / Uncontrolled Resource Consumption. An attacker can supply a YAML document containing a chain of mappings that each merge the previous one via the merge key (<<), causing js-yaml to spend quadratic CPU time while parsing input whose size grows only linearly, resulting in a denial of service.

High severity vulnerability may affect your project—review required:
Line 551 lists a dependency (js-yaml) with a known High severity vulnerability.

ℹ️ Why this matters

Affected versions of js-yaml are vulnerable to Inefficient Algorithmic Complexity. An attacker can supply a YAML document containing a large !!omap sequence, which js-yaml resolves with a linear duplicate-key scan inside its per-element loop. Resolution is therefore quadratic in the number of entries, so a modestly sized document consumes disproportionate CPU inside the load call and blocks the event loop, resulting in a denial of service.
